Hyperbolic, Trigonometric
This section explains hyperbolic and trigonometric functions.
Hyperbolic Functions
Hyperbolic functions can be input using the menu items below.
[Hyperbolic/Trig] > [sinh], [cosh], [tanh], [sinh
-1
], [cosh
-1
], or [tanh
-1
]
The angle unit setting does not affect calculations.
Example: sinh 1 = 1.175201194
[Hyperbolic/Trig] > [sinh] 1
